Subject: Archiving of paper ledgers — Thornvale office

Dear dispatch desk,

The 2018–2021 paper ledgers from the Thornvale office are now boxed, indexed, and sealed in twelve archive cartons. Please schedule a single-vehicle collection on Thursday morning so the driver's coordinator can confirm the route to the Meridell records facility in one pass. Each carton is numbered and listed on the manifest taped inside the lead box. The confidential hand-over instruction for the courier follows below.

drop instructions, hahip-badug: the quenox ralath courier leaves the kaseth fraiel rusiel tameth belys istdor ralion giliel ledger at gate 7830 under passcode 165413

## Service Accounts — Catalogue Import (Project Quillgate)

The nightly import pulls MARC records from the Harrowfield branch export into the central Quillgate catalogue. It runs under the dedicated service account `svc-quillgate-import`, which holds read-only access to the staging bucket and write access to the catalogue ingest API only. The account cannot log in interactively, and its permissions are reviewed quarterly. For audit purposes, the ingest API key currently assigned to this account is recorded below.

service key, fahaf-fahif: zpat4_c7SL

Alert: GreenPulse watering scheduler missed its overnight run. This fires when the Sproutline cron dispatcher fails to trigger a zone cycle within 30 minutes of its scheduled slot. Plants in the Ferndale greenhouse cluster may go unwatered, so treat it as time-sensitive during summer months. Acknowledge the alert, then check dispatcher health and recent config changes. The runbook with full triage steps lives here:

runbook for hahog-fawif: https://confluence.zemvarlabs.internal/pages/browse/projects/57cf2f66

New Starter — Day One Checklist (Fire-Drill Roll Call)

Quick one for the assistants: every new starter at Bramleigh Point needs adding to the roll-call sheet before lunch on day one, otherwise the wardens mark them missing if a drill kicks off. Grab their name from the welcome pack, add them under their floor's section, and show them where muster point B is (the gravel bit past the loading bay). To update the sheet on the lobby terminal, you'll need the access code below.

turnstile pass: bdg-YEOZLM-79341408